UPDATED DETAILS ON ALBERTO DEL RIO'S INDICTMENT & WHAT CHARGES HE IS FACING

By Mike Johnson on 2020-10-09 09:25:00

As PWInsider.com broke overnight, former WWE Champion Alberto Del Rio was officially indicted yesterday by a grand jury in San Antonio, Texas following an arrest this past May.

The Bexar County District Attorney's Office issued a press release this morning, officially confiming that Del Rio, real name Jose Alberto Rodriguez Chucuan, 43, was indicted on one count of aggravated kidnapping and four counts of sexual assault.

The complete release issued reads:

2 men indicted for separate sex offenses

This week, Bexar County Grand Juries handed down 250 felony indictments.

Jose Rodriguez Chucuan is charged in a multi-count indictment. The indictment alleges that on May 3, 2020, Chucuan committed one count of aggravated kidnapping and four counts of sexual assault. 

Anthony Martinez is charged with sexual assault of a child. The indictment alleges that on May 22, 2020, Martinez committed the offense of sexual assault of a person younger than 17 years of age. 

Both cases are being prosecuted by the Family Violence Division in the 226th District Court. Because these cases are pending trial, we can make no further comment on them.
